v0.3.0

The Nav0 editorial redesign lands across every built-in page — tab strip, new tab, Bookmarks, History, Downloads, Settings, About, Command-K, and error pages — plus address-bar Enter fixes, coalesced getUserMedia prompts, and unblocked streaming sub-resources in private mode.

v0.3.0 ​

May 24, 2026

The 0.3.0 release lands the Nav0 editorial redesign across every built-in page and tightens up address-bar, permissions, and private-mode behaviour that landed late in the 0.2.x line.

Editorial Redesign ​

  • Tab strip and nav bar — rebuilt around warm chrome surfaces (--chrome-1 / --chrome-2), paper-white content, and a 2-px brand-red anchor on the active row
  • New tab page — leads with an inline Command-K search field, plus Bookmarks and Frequently-visited tile rows on a shared card elevation
  • Bookmarks, History, Downloads — redesigned with aligned filter pills, consistent row badges, and a unified toolbar
  • Settings — redesigned around the editorial dashboard skeleton, with the unwired rebind UI removed and shortcut filters restyled
  • About page — applies the design handoff
  • Options menu, Command-K, URL autocomplete — share the same row highlight (--bg-3 + red anchor) and tighter chrome offsets
  • Error page and SSL warning — adopt the editorial grammar used across the rest of the chrome
  • Internal-page mastheads — picked up a brand-red divider tint and dropped the sidebar brand lockup and section subtitles for a leaner read
  • DESIGN.md — now the authoritative reference for tokens, components, iconography, motion, and the dashboard skeleton; CLAUDE.md points at it for any change under src/renderer/

Address Bar ​

  • Enter without a highlighted suggestion — now navigates to the URL you typed instead of swallowing the input
  • Arrow-key cycle — includes the unselected state, so Up/Down can return to the typed query without jumping past it

Permissions ​

  • Concurrent getUserMedia — coalesced so the Google Meet camera prompt appears reliably when both audio and video are requested in quick succession

Private Mode ​

  • Streaming sub-resources — no longer blocked by URL-pattern filtering, fixing video seeking on common streaming sites in private windows
  • Autocomplete dismissal — tightened so URL autocomplete closes before any modal overlay panel opens

Developer Experience ​

  • Seed scripts — new scripts populate a dev database and a saved session, anchored to new Date() with randomization for repeatable testing
  • CLAUDE.md — refreshed against the current codebase layout

Upgrade Notes ​

No migrations or settings changes are required. Existing installs pick up the new chrome on first launch.
